Contractor locker assignment — Varnholt Works site. Lockers are in Changing Room C, ground floor, past the boot wash. Take any locker marked with a yellow tag; blue tags are staff-only. Bring your own padlock or collect a loan lock from the site office before 08:00. Clear the locker daily — anything left overnight goes to lost property on Fridays. Wet gear goes on the drying rail, not in the locker. The changing room door stays locked; enter using the code below.

turnstile pass: bdg-YEOZLM-79341408

Handover note — Quillstream CLI (logtail). The `qtail` tool streams logs from the Fennwick cluster; default buffer is 500 lines, and `--follow` reconnects automatically on broker restarts. Known quirk: timestamps shift to UTC after a rotation, so warn customers before they compare against dashboards. Config lives in the ops vault. For questions during the transition, contact the engineer named below.

account owner for bajog-yadug: Oliax Ralius

MEMO — Q3 stock-count ledger

Quick one: the signed Q3 stock-count ledger for the Farleigh warehouse needs to reach head office by Friday. It's the only signed copy, so please don't toss it in the general mail sack. Wrap it flat, mark it fragile-ish, and book a dedicated courier for Thursday morning. Hand-over instruction for the courier is below.

courier memo of yajof-yawep: the ulaix silath courier leaves the casax ledger at gate 3093 under passcode 598820

First-day item: fire-drill roll call. Show the new starter the muster point — the gravel yard behind Larchway House, past the bike racks. Their name gets added to the Pelworth floor list by end of day one, so remind them to check in with Rosa at the desk. To print their muster card from the kiosk, they'll need the code below.

door code, tajof-kageg: bdg-QVDCE-3

// We pin every third-party package in the Marlowe toolkit to an exact
// version, no ranges, no carets. Yes, it's annoying when upstream ships
// a fix, but we got burned twice by surprise minor releases breaking
// the Fennwick parser at 2am. Bumps go through a dedicated PR with the
// changelog pasted in, reviewed by whoever owns the affected module.
// Reviewers: reject anything with a floating range, no exceptions.
// The constant below was last verified against the pinned lockfile
// from the following build.

build token for fahip-hawip: htk4_cea5